About Ayodhya District Courts

The District & Sessions Court at Ayodhya, historically known as Faizabad, is the principal court of the district judiciary for the Ayodhya district in central Uttar Pradesh. Headed by the District & Sessions Judge with Additional District Judges, Civil Judges (Senior and Junior Division) and Judicial Magistrates, it also includes a Commercial Court and a Motor Accident Claims Tribunal. These courts hear civil suits, sessions trials, bail applications, family and matrimonial matters, motor-accident claims and Section 138 cheque-bounce cases. Because Ayodhya falls in the Oudh region, appeals and revisions lie to the Lucknow Bench of the Allahabad High Court. Every matter carries a CNR number used for online tracking.

Is Ayodhya district court the same as Faizabad court?

Yes. Faizabad district was renamed Ayodhya, and the district judiciary is the same. You can search by either name; matters are tracked by their CNR number regardless of the label.

Which High Court do appeals from Ayodhya go to?

Ayodhya falls in the Oudh region, so appeals and revisions lie to the Lucknow Bench of the Allahabad High Court. You can track both your district court and High Court matters together.
